import requests import time from lxml import etree print("hello,艾瑞巴蒂,这是一个小小的翻译程序") print("\n") time.sleep(1) print(‘程序说明‘.center(50, ‘*‘)) print(‘*‘.ljust(53), ‘*‘) print(‘*‘, end=‘‘) print("输入要翻译的中文,等结果就好啦".center(32), end=‘‘) print(‘ *‘) print(‘*‘.ljust(53), ‘*‘) print(‘*‘ * 54) print("\n") url = ‘https://m.youdao.com/translate‘ headers = {‘User-Agent‘: ‘Mozilla/5.0 (iPhone; CPU iPhone OS 11_0 like Mac OS X) AppleWebKit/604.1.38 (KHTML, like Gecko) Version/11.0 Mobile/15A372 Safari/604.1‘, ‘Accept - Language‘: ‘zh - CN, zh;q = 0.9‘ } query_str= input(‘请输入要翻译的中文:‘) data={"inputtext": query_str,"type": "AUTO"} def getF(url): response = requests.post(url,data=data,headers=headers) html = etree.HTML(response.content.decode()) jieguo=html.xpath("//ul[@id=‘translateResult‘]/li/text()") print(‘翻译结果是酱紫:‘,jieguo) getF(url) print("\r") print(‘By寒山道\n‘, ‘Qq1751591005‘)
原文:https://www.cnblogs.com/byhsd/p/11175098.html